This is the first-ever instructional book devoted entirely to showing players how to win no-limit hold'em tournaments as nationally televised on ESPN & the Travel Channel, & watched by millions each week. Readers learn the basic concepts of tournament strategy, plus how to win big by playing small buy-in events; how to graduate & adjust to medium & big buy-in tournaments; how to adjust for short fields, huge fields, different time periods (slow & fast-action events); how to win online no-limit tournaments; how to manage a tournament bankroll; all the basic & advanced betting & positional strategies; & tips on table demeanor for televised tournaments. The authors also show actual hands played by finalists at the WSOP & the WPT championship tables with card pictures, analysis & useful lessons from the play. With over 300 UK stores and more than 40000 different products in store each year, The Works is Britain's top discount book store. A well known presence on the high street, The Works was founded in 1981 to bring affordable books to the public. It now offers a large range of exciting products, including arts and crafts products, toys, gifts and seasonal products, all at discounted prices, making it a superb place to find items for hobbies and gifts for all ages. The book selection includes children's books, fiction and non-fiction books on a wide range of subjects from food and drink and craft and DIY to entertainment, autobiographies and history. Art and crafts products range from children's craft sets to sewing materials and professional artists' brushes. As well as big brands, The Works also sells their own high quality branded products.
